comparemela.com

Top Locations Tagged with Bar Grill In 60102

Bar Grill In 60102 in United States - 60102/Bar near Mchenry

1). Iron Horse Bar And Grill

2). Iron Horse Bar And Grill Algonquin Il United States

vimarsana © 2020. All Rights Reserved.